Transaction 64dc42456f6babc60e232ca352fe6407285a5ce133b857fa75ad24bbdc303b7a

1 Input
2 Outputs
  • 64dc42456f6babc60e232ca352fe6407285a5ce133b857fa75ad24bbdc303b7a:0
  • value  383153
    address  bc1qnxnsfql7rmm5pv8zunx6wutcjlapzyfu5qg5fy
  • 64dc42456f6babc60e232ca352fe6407285a5ce133b857fa75ad24bbdc303b7a:1
  • value  658390
    address  14E8E6xhA5wz2RtoX1DEvVEKwEWSqkKoVf